# Log sampling for the Wrennet notification service
# This service emits roughly 40k log lines per minute at peak, so we
# sample INFO at 5% and keep WARN/ERROR at 100%. If support needs full
# traces for an incident, flip sample_rate to 1.0 for no more than one
# hour — the sink fills quickly. Sampled logs are written to the store below.

replica DSN, yadup-hahig: mongodb://gilys_svc:Mx@db-5f8f.norvasoft.internal:5432/eliion

Attendees: senior management; circulated to sales leads.

The committee reviewed the draft franchise agreement in detail, including territory exclusivity for the Ashmere region, the 6% royalty structure, and minimum fit-out standards. Legal flagged the termination clause for renegotiation; finance confirmed the fee schedule is workable. Sales leads should prepare pipeline forecasts assuming a spring launch, pending final signature. The confidential business note appended below gives the fuller strategic picture.

management briefing: Only 33 of the 205 pilot accounts renewed Kasath, so a churn review is set for October 17. Weniusek Logistics is in early talks to buy Holethax Freight for about $345.6 million.

Adds versioned schema lookups to the Brambleton event registry so support can pin consumers to a known-good revision. Fixes the mismatch errors from last week's tickets. No migration needed; old lookups still resolve. Cache behavior changed, so expect slightly slower first reads after deploy. The new tuning constants shipped with this change are shown below.

tuning constants:
THRESHOLDS = {
    "kelix": 280,
    "druvan": 756,
    "oliael": 399,
}